tf.keras.preprocessing.image.save_img
Saves an image stored as a Numpy array to a path or file object.
tf.keras.preprocessing.image.save_img(
    path, x, data_format=None, file_format=None, scale=True, **kwargs
)
| Arguments | |
|---|---|
| path | Path or file object. | 
| x | Numpy array. | 
| data_format | Image data format, either "channels_first" or "channels_last". | 
| file_format | Optional file format override. If omitted, the format to use is determined from the filename extension. If a file object was used instead of a filename, this parameter should always be used. | 
| scale | Whether to rescale image values to be within [0, 255]. | 
| **kwargs | Additional keyword arguments passed to PIL.Image.save(). |
